Kozukue Station (小机駅, Kozukue-eki) is a passenger

railway station located in Kōhoku-ku, Yokohama, Kanagawa Prefecture, Japan, operated by the East Japan Railway Company
(JR East).

Station layout

The station consists of a single island platform and a side platform serving three elevated tracks, with the station building underneath. The station is staffed.

History

Kozukue Station was opened on 23 September 1908 as a station on the privately held Yokohama Railway Company. The line was acquired by the Japanese government in 1910, and merged into the

Japanese Government Railways system (the predecessor to the JNR) from October 1, 1917. The station building was destroyed in the 1923 Great Kantō earthquake and rebuilt in 1925. All freight operations were suspended from 1972. With the privatization
of the JNR on 1 April 1987, the station came under the operational control of JR East. A new station building was completed in 1998.

Station numbering was introduced to the Yokohama Line platforms 20 August 2016 with Kozukue being assigned station number JH17.[1][2]

Passenger statistics

In fiscal 2019, the station was used by an average of 10,345 passengers daily (boarding passengers only).[3]

The passenger figures (boarding passengers only) for previous years are as shown below.

Fiscal year daily average
2005 9,451 [4]
2010 9,764 [5]
2015 10,336 [6]
